Eve 6 Wants To Kick O-Town's Ass
03/28/2001 4:00 PM, Yahoo! Music Darren Davis
(3/28/01, 4 p.m. ET) -- Eve 6, who just released its latest single, "Here's To The Night," built a core of fans with its song "Inside Out." The band has a pop edge, but its members don't like synthetic pop bands, especially O-Town.
Singer Max Collins, guitarist Jon Siebels, and drummer Tony Fagenson told LAUNCH they want to destroy O-Town.
"I think O-Town, like, I think...with 'N Sync, the Backstreet Boys, you know, whatever, they're... it can be annoying, whatever, they're doing their thing," Collins said.
Siebels added, "They're doing their thing, they've found their niche..."
Collins cotinued, "O-Town, and I sort of feel bad about this, but I want to inflict physical pain on every single one of those boys."
Siebels quipped, "It's a bad one. O-Town, bring it on. We'll kick your ass."
As to why they have such a distaste for O-Town, Collins replied, "They show you how manufactured it is. They've showed you the strings. How is that entertaining? Obviously people still buy it, but it's like, 'Here's how this bullsh-t was manufactured, we are buying it.'"
Siebels added, "It's like, first we're going to con you into buying this manufactured band, and then we're going to show you how we conned you out of your money."
